Skip to content

Commit 700d04f

Browse files
committed
CCM-14566: Fix tests following merge + use latest onboarding library
1 parent 072431f commit 700d04f

2 files changed

Lines changed: 8 additions & 7 deletions

File tree

lambdas/mesh-download/mesh_download/__tests__/test_processor.py

Lines changed: 7 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-198,8 +198,8 @@ def test_process_sqs_message_success(self, mock_datetime):
198198
mesh_message.read.assert_called_once()
199199

200200
document_store.store_document.assert_called_once_with(
201-
sender_id='TEST_SENDER',
202-
message_reference='ref_001',
201+
sender_id='TEST-SENDER',
202+
message_reference='ref-001',
203203
mesh_message_id='test-message-123',
204204
content=create_fhir_content()
205205
)
@@ -254,6 +254,7 @@ def test_process_sqs_message_invalid_fhir_content(self, mock_datetime):
254254
log=log,
255255
mesh_client=config.mesh_client,
256256
download_metric=config.download_metric,
257+
duplicate_download_metric=config.duplicate_download_metric,
257258
document_store=document_store,
258259
event_publisher=event_publisher
259260
)
@@ -266,7 +267,7 @@ def test_process_sqs_message_invalid_fhir_content(self, mock_datetime):
266267

267268
processor.process_sqs_message(sqs_record)
268269

269-
config.mesh_client.retrieve_message.assert_called_once_with('test_message_123')
270+
config.mesh_client.retrieve_message.assert_called_once_with('test-message-123')
270271

271272
mesh_message.read.assert_called_once()
272273

@@ -299,9 +300,9 @@ def test_process_sqs_message_invalid_fhir_content(self, mock_datetime):
299300

300301
# Verify CloudEvent data payload
301302
event_data = published_event['data']
302-
assert event_data['senderId'] == 'TEST_SENDER'
303-
assert event_data['messageReference'] == 'ref_001'
304-
assert event_data['meshMessageId'] == 'test_message_123'
303+
assert event_data['senderId'] == 'TEST-SENDER'
304+
assert event_data['messageReference'] == 'ref-001'
305+
assert event_data['meshMessageId'] == 'test-message-123'
305306
assert event_data['failureCode'] == 'DL_CLIV_005'
306307
assert set(event_data.keys()) == {'senderId', 'messageReference', 'meshMessageId', 'failureCode'}
307308

lambdas/mesh-download/requirements.txt

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,7 +8,7 @@ urllib3>=1.26.19,<2.0.0
88
idna>=3.7
99
requests>=2.32.0
1010
pyopenssl>=24.2.1
11-
nhs-notify-digital-letters-onboarding @ git+https://github.com/NHSDigital/nhs-notify-digital-letters-onboarding@75362ff36814a0b355f95ad8b6834e400c49c161
11+
nhs-notify-digital-letters-onboarding @ git+https://github.com/NHSDigital/nhs-notify-digital-letters-onboarding@cc12e80ee21573e49e497413cb68191763432917
1212
-e ../../src/digital-letters-events
1313
-e ../../utils/py-mock-mesh
1414
-e ../../utils/py-utils

0 commit comments

Comments
 (0)